HOW TO WRITE CHAPTER 5
SUMMARY,CONCLUSIONS
AND RECCOMENDATIONS
This is the last chapter of the research or
thesis and the most important part because
it is where the findings, and the whole
thesis for that matter are summarized;
generalizations in the form of conclusions
are made; and the recommendations for
the solution of problems discovered in the
study are addressed to those concern.
